Introduction to NetFormatBoost

NetFormatBoost is a browser hijacker that alters your internet browsing preferences without consent. It changes your default browser search engine to NetFormatBoost Search.

This often occurs when the “NetFormatBoost” browser extension or program gets installed onto your computer.

How NetFormatBoost works

Upon infiltrating your device, NetFormatBoost strategically reroutes your browser’s search queries through its exclusive search engine, NetFormatBoost Search.

Subsequently, users are redirected to search results sourced from search.yahoo.com, generating advertising revenue through Yahoo Search.

Beyond search manipulation, NetFormatBoost goes a step further by initiating the opening of new browser tabs that showcase a myriad of advertisements.

These ads encompass the promotion of software sales, deceptive software updates, and the endorsement of tech support scams, intensifying the intrusive impact of this browser hijacker.

Signs of NetFormatBoost installation

Identifying the presence of NetFormatBoost on your computer can be straightforward if you know what signs to look for.

Here are the common symptoms that indicate an installation of this browser hijacker:

  • Changed Default Search Engine: If you notice that your web browser’s default search engine has unexpectedly been changed to NetFormatBoost, it is a strong indicator of infection.
  • Redirection of Search Queries: When your search queries start redirecting through NetFormatBoost Search instead of your chosen search engine, NetFormatBoost has likely hijacked your browser settings.
  • Presence of Browser Extension or Program: A “NetFormatBoost” browser extension or program installed on your computer confirms that the hijacker is active on your device.

Being aware of these signs can help you detect and address the issue early, preventing further disruptions and potential security risks.

STEP 1: Delete malicious profiles from your Mac

First, ensure no malicious profile is installed on your Mac. These malicious profiles can control your system, even your browser settings, leading to a hijacked browser.

If any such profiles are detected, they need to be removed immediately.

  1. Navigate to System Preferences: Open the Apple menu in the top-left corner of your screen and opt for System Settings (named System Preferences on older macOS versions).
  2. Find the profiles section: Within the preferences window, search for the Profiles icon and click on it. The absence of the Profiles icon indicates that no configuration profiles have been installed.

  1. Detect potentially harmful profiles: Examine the list of profiles to identify any that appear dubious or were not intentionally installed by you. Take note of the profile names and the affiliated organizations, paying careful attention to ensure the legitimacy of each.

  1. Eliminate suspicious profiles: Choose the profile you wish to remove and click the “Minus” (-) button, typically situated at the bottom of the profiles list.
  2. Confirm removal: A confirmation dialog will validate your intent to remove the selected profile.
  3. Reboot your Mac: Following profile removal, it is advisable to restart your Mac to ensure the changes are effectively implemented.

Remove NetFormatBoost from Safari

  1. Open Safari on your Mac
  2. In the top menu, click Safari and select Preferences
  3. Go to the Extensions tab
  4. Look for the NetFormatBoost extension and remove it
  5. Confirm the action if prompted
  6. Next, go to the General tab
  7. Check if the homepage and search engine settings are as you prefer. If not, modify them accordingly.
  8. Close and reopen Safari to ensure the changes take effect.

Remove NetFormatBoost from Chrome

  1. Launch Google Chrome on your Mac
  2. Click on the three vertical dots in the top-right corner to open the menu
  3. Choose More tools > Extensions
  4. Locate the NetFormatBoost extension in the list and remove it
  5. Go back to the Chrome menu and select Settings
  6. Ensure that your preferred homepage is set
  7. Navigate to the Search engine section and make sure your desired search engine is selected
  8. Restart Chrome to apply the changes

Remove NetFormatBoost from Firefox

  1. Open Mozilla Firefox on your Mac
  2. Click on the three horizontal lines in the top-right corner to access the menu
  3. Choose Add-ons from the menu
  4. In the Add-ons Manager tab, select Extensions
  5. Find the NetFormatBoost extension and uninstall it
  6. Navigate back to the Firefox menu and select Preferences
  7. Under the Home tab, adjust your homepage settings
  8. In the Search tab, ensure your preferred search engine is selected
  9. Close and reopen Firefox to apply the changes

How to deal with persistent issues

Some persistent issues might still endure even after successfully removing NetFormatBoost from your Mac. These could range from a greyed-out Safari homepage to unwanted policies created by malware within Chrome.

Here are some steps you can take to tackle these issues:

Workaround for greyed-out Safari homepage

Suppose your Safari homepage is greyed out post-removal of the NetFormatBoost malware. In that case, it may be due to a configuration profile installed by the malware to take control of your browser settings.

Navigating your System Settings > Profiles and removing suspicious profiles should rectify this issue.

Remove unwanted policies created in Chrome

Malware often creates unwanted policies in Chrome to control your browser settings.

Type chrome://policy into Chrome’s URL bar and press enter to check for these.

If the malware has set any policies, they can be reset by typing chrome://settings/resetProfileSettings into your URL bar and clicking reset settings.

Remove the “Managed by your Organization” policy from Chrome

One standard policy that browser hijackers install is a “Managed by Your Organization” policy. To remove this, you can use the built-in command line on your Mac.

This involves launching Terminal and running a specific command line to clear all Chrome policies.

Reinstall Google Chrome

If all else fails, uninstalling and reinstalling Chrome may resolve any persistent issues due to unwanted policies or settings. Removing Chrome erases these settings, and reinstalling provides a clean slate.

Restore Firefox to default settings

For Firefox users, resetting the browser to its default settings can clear any remaining issues from the NetFormatBoost browser hijacker.

This involves using the Refresh Firefox feature from the troubleshooting information page, ensuring a freshly reset browser is free from malicious manipulation.

Future browser hijacker prevention

Browser hijackers like NetFormatBoost are often covertly packaged with other software, installed through advertisements, or accidentally downloaded from unverified websites.

Understanding how these programs infiltrate your computer can help you prevent unwanted installation and protect your Mac from such malware.

Installation of NetFormatBoost and other adware

NetFormatBoost and other typical adware get installed on your computer through software bundling or clicking on dubious ads that result in accidental downloads.

Sometimes, this software may even be presented as a useful tool, also known as a trojan, tricking the user into downloading and installing it.

Once established, NetFormatBoost changes your default browser settings and reroutes your search queries through its search engine, generating ad revenue.

Importance of sensible installation practices

Maintaining proper installation rules is vital to avoid unwanted software. Carefully reading End User License Agreements can alert you to any additional software that will be installed.

Choosing the Custom or Advanced installation mode during software setup will also enable you to deselect any unwanted third-party apps.
